When: Saturday, May 3, 2025

            Arrive: 8:45 a.m

            Driver's Meeting: 9:15 a.m.

            Depart: 9:30 a.m. See NOTE below.

Where: Macungie, PA - WEIS Market parking lot

            3440 Grandview Drive Macungie, PA  Here

End: Eight Oaks Farm Distillery & Kitchen, PA 309, New Tripoli

Event Leaders: Dave Povenski, driver (a.k.a. the stig) & Michele Kane, navigator.

Limit of 9 cars + ours

Paid members will be given priority.

Respondents will be wait listed as necessary based on the above

NOTE: We will be leaving precisely @ 9:30. Gas, restrooms and food are available at the WEIS and at the nearby Wawa. Plan accordingly. We want to get to Buddy's at a less busy time for brunch.

Because we use the facilities at Hawk Mountain for this drive, Polar Bear and occasionally others, I would appreciate each driver donating $5 to help them out with the wonderful work they do. I will collect during the driver's meeting. Thanks in advance!

THIS IS A RAIN OR SHINE EVENT.

Length: 170 miles of some very entertaining roads, one of which we will run in both directions. You may want to bring a snack and beverage - and you must have a full tank of gas.

Stops: Hawk Mountain (mi 32), brunch at "Buddy's Log Cabin" (mi 62), TBD on pre-run (mi 108), and Heisler's Cloverleaf Dairy for ICE CREAM (mi 150), and finishing at Eight Oaks Farm Distillery & Kitchen (mi 170)

Needless to say, this is an all-day drive. Plan accordingly!
